## Service Account: digest-scheduler

Runs the batch email digest job against the Postwren internal API. Scope: enqueue-only. Rotated quarterly. Reviewers: verify the account never gains send permissions; enqueue and send must stay separated. Credential is injected via deploy config, not source. The active key for this account is below.

API key for bageg-kajef: vxb2-ss

Hi team,

Before I hand off the 3.2 release, please note the humidity sensor drift reported on Verdana controllers in the Elmbrook trial site. Drift exceeds 4% after roughly ten days of continuous operation; firmware 3.2.1 adds an automatic recalibration cycle every 72 hours. Support should advise growers to install 3.2.1 and trigger a manual recalibration once. The hotfix bundle must be verified before distribution, so I'm including the signing key used for the 3.2.1 packages below.

release key, fahof-yagap: bky3_m5d

The Ardenfox device fleet stopped receiving firmware manifests overnight. The publisher job that signs and pushes update manifests to the Corvane delivery channel is failing auth; its service credential expired on the 1st and nobody rotated it before the previous contractor rolled off. Devices are safe on their current builds, but the 3.2.1 rollout is blocked. Please update the publisher config, restart the job, and confirm manifests appear in staging. The new Corvane channel key is below.

service key, fahaf-fahif: zpat4_c7SL

Subject: Ownership change — soft deletes in the orders table

Team, as discussed, responsibility for the Marlow orders-table soft-delete migration is moving off my plate. This covers the tombstone column rollout, the purge job, and the restore tooling. All open tickets and the design doc have been reassigned. Effective Monday, the engineer owning this work is named below.

approver of tawip-bagap = Holdor Silath